Output 32a454019cf90f997fa0162f07fd6da799a028f4f6d6f3da61bcbe57b922116c:15

value
36025780673
script pubkey
OP_0 OP_PUSHBYTES_20 837da6d7c0f21278458e79ef69fc495506e404a0
address
tb1qsd76d47q7gf8s3vw08hknlzf25rwgp9qj06vgx
transaction
32a454019cf90f997fa0162f07fd6da799a028f4f6d6f3da61bcbe57b922116c
confirmations
1977
spent
true